More than 900 alumni call the Bay Area home, having established themselves as drivers of change in the region committed to working inside and outside our school systems.

Beyond growing numbers, the individual leadership and collective strength of our alumni greatly enhance our power to effect change, particularly as we intensify our strategic alumni support and strengthen our connections and collaborations.

*Statistics about our alumni change rapidly as former corps members move to expand their impact by taking on new leadership opportunities, and as our alumni force as a whole expands every year. As a result, all statistics on this page are accurate as of June 27, 2008.
